Output 3c8a4b5ae16c092c3b445bc49c727f765cdcd356c83f926e7cb4d1ba516bc6b8:7

value
1009690
script pubkey
OP_0 OP_PUSHBYTES_20 dbb903fb69ca91aa8217f4a00649e4270b4290e3
address
bc1qmwus87mfe2g64qsh7jsqvj0yyu959y8rg3c5z4
transaction
3c8a4b5ae16c092c3b445bc49c727f765cdcd356c83f926e7cb4d1ba516bc6b8
confirmations
173310
spent
true